RealTracks are audio files. Depending on what package you have each RealTrack is either a wma (windows media audio) or wav audio file. Many times you may see that BiaB indicates the RealTrack has midi by drawing a line underneath the instrument name. BiaB associates a midi file with the audio file so the track can be notated if you ever want to print a music score of your song.

Since the midi and audio are separate files changing the midi file will not change the audio.

In BiaB if you have an instrument track containing midi and overlay a RealTrack, the instrument track will still have the midi but the midi will be hidden by the RealTrack. Export the sgu file to RealBand and RealBand will have the midi in the instrument track and will generate the RealTrack in an audio track.
